CVE-2017-18595
Summary
| CVE | CVE-2017-18595 |
| State | PUBLIC |
| Assigner | [email protected] |
| Source Priority | CVE Program / NVD first with legacy fallback |
| Published | 2019-09-04 21:15:00 UTC |
| Updated | 2023-02-23 23:07:00 UTC |
| Description | An issue was discovered in the Linux kernel before 4.14.11. A double free may be caused by the function allocate_trace_buffer in the file kernel/trace/trace.c. |
